Don't leave home without these

Last reviewed: June 2010
Risk What to pack
Traveler's diarrhea To prevent: bismuth subsalicylate (Pepto-Bismol and generic); to treat: loperamide (Imodium A-D and generic)
Motion sickness Dimenhydrinate (Dramamine and generic); prescription scopolamine skin patch (Transderm Scop)
Bites and stings Insect repellent (30% DEET); antihistamine, such as diphenhydramine (Benadryl Allergy and generic); hydrocortisone cream (such as Cortizone and generic)
Contagious illnesses Hand sanitizer with at least 60% alcohol; prescription ciprofloxacin (Cipro and generic)
Sunburn Water-resistant sunscreen with SPF 30 or more for prevention; aloe vera to treat
Accidents and other injuries A first-aid kit that includes alcohol wipes, bandages, tweezers, moleskin for blisters, water-purification tablets, a pain reliever, and a topical antibiotic (such as Bacitracin ointment and generic)
All drugs are over the counter unless otherwise specified.
